This stunning 12,000 square foot mixed-use property at 229 N Montana Street in Butte, Montana's Uptown Central Business District, presents a unique investment opportunity. Built in 1920, this beautifully preserved building boasts exceptional architectural details and finishes, both inside and out. Original fixtures and character remain intact, complemented by significant renovations and upgrades to the heating and electrical systems. The property sits on an 8,581 square foot lot and is priced at under $55 per square foot, representing exceptional value. Its designation within the URA District opens doors to potential renovation grants and financing options for future repurposing or renovations, making it ideal for a variety of uses. The property's prime location in Butte's thriving Uptown area ensures high visibility and accessibility. This is a rare chance to acquire a piece of Butte's history with significant upside potential. The property's zoning is classified as Religious/Church and Mixed Use, offering flexibility for various commercial and/or religious applications.
